Flushing will not pull minerals or nutrients from that plant that it has taken up. It will however reduce the amount in the soil that is available to be taken up. The jars are a convenient way to protect the flowers and a micro climate to more easily dry them as slowly as possible for best results.
I hang dry in a closet with indirect air flow gently exhausting the humidity with bud leaves still on the flowers for 6-12 days depending on seasonal conditions and bud structure/density.
Then when the bud stems break instead of bend and the bud leaves have gone crispy I trim the flowers by hand and put in jars to keep drying and to help the process of bacteria inside the buds to keep eating the chlorophyll. Burping or opening the jars lets out the gasses this creates. When its finally dry the smoothness and flavor stops progressing.
If i can hang dry 10 days and “cure” the buds in jars for 2 months or more the best potential for quality I have seen is accomplished.
The flowers are good off the vine when dry and not bery harsh when grown properly but after a proper dry and cure they are much better.
Quality is in patience and details.

They don't quality control test for flavor mate. I was a QA for 15 yrs. It's about following procedures that are developed to meet standards and laws to ensure that a product is consistent and meets all regulatory requirements.
